Fuel Efficiency: Tips for Eco-Conscious Driving

Want to reduce your carbon footprint and conserve on fuel costs? Adopting eco-conscious driving practices can make a real difference. Firstly, service your vehicle regularly. Proper wheel pressure and configuration can significantly improve fuel efficiency. Secondly, forgo rapid acceleration and harsh braking. A consistent driving manner will save you fuel in the long run.

  • Chart your routes to minimize traffic congestion and unnecessary mileage.
  • Consolidate errands to lessen the number of trips you take.
  • Exploit cruise control on highways to maintain a steady speed and optimize fuel consumption.

Bear in thought that even small changes can have a positive impact. By making these modifications, you can become a more eco-conscious driver and aid to a more sustainable future.

Car Maintenance: Keeping Your Ride in Top Shape

Regular maintenance is essential for keeping your car running smoothly and safely. By following a consistent plan, you can minimize major issues down the road.

Here are some key tips for maintaining your car:

* Check your tires regularly for wear and tear.

* Change your lubricant according to the manufacturer's guidelines.

* Keep a clean engine by removing any debris.

* Examine your friction components for wear and tear.

By staying on top of these basic duties, you can increase the durability of your car and enjoy a safer, more consistent driving experience.
